Who all are appearing for the 72nd Emmy Awards ceremony?

Recently, the Television Academy and ABC announced that a number of celebrities will make special appearances on the 72nd Emmy Awards ceremony, to be hosted by Jimmy Kimmel. The names include Anthony Anderson of Black-ish fame, America Ferrera from Superstore, Issa Rae of Awkward Black Girl fame and many others who would boost the excitement level of this unprecedented night, as much as possible.

H.E.R will make a 'In Memoriam' performance at the Emmys

Among the performances that are lined up for the Emmys, there's one artiste we can't ignore: H.E.R. The R&B singer will present her 'In Memoriam' performance at the event. Notably, the ceremony is trying hard to stay as live as possible while being safely virtual.

"Things are going to be quite different," says the promo

This announcement follows a promo that Emmys had released recently to drum up excitement among the audience. The promo starts with Billy Porter in his character from Pose and then follows snippets of the popular Netflix horror fiction series Stranger Things. Putting Jennifer Aniston's Alex Levy persona from The Morning Show (Apple TV+), we see her say, "Things are going to be quite different."
